Bailey’s Farms’ Kombucha

Bottoms Up
By Lynda Wheatley | March 26, 2022

Our palates—and guts—have grown to appreciate the sweet and sour fizz begat by China’s age-old refreshment, kombucha, but never have we loved it so much as when Bailey’s Farms’ kombucha came on the scene. Bailey’s uses some of our favorite teas from Traverse City’s Light of Day Organics to craft its kombucha, and the results are exceptional. Our No. 1 pick for a hot tea on dreary days, Light of Day’s lavender-laced Creamy Earl Grey, becomes a perky and wildly refreshing zinger in Bailey’s same-named kombucha when served over ice. For a caffeine-free pick-me-up, we tried Bailey’s twist on Light of Day’s Tulsi Citrus Soother and found the tea’s fragrant lemongrass and orange peel base still brings forth its light touch of tulsi and cardamom spices, but the addition of kombucha’s gentle fizz makes the mix even sweeter. Swig it straight from the bottle, serve over ice, or blend in a shot of vodka for a sinful yet probiotic-supportive cocktail.
